The climb to the Rest and be Thankful begins

Image: © Alan Reid Taken: 27 May 2013

This gradient on the A83 is maintained without variation to the summit. The penalty for this engineering feat has been a weakening of sections of the upper slope and has led to numerous landslips closing the road. The old single track road generally followed the contours of the ground with minimal disturbance to them and did not suffer the same problem.
